This Decision allows the application of 12 rapid chemical contamination detection tests in food produced in Thailand in Vietnam. The Decision takes effect 15 days after its publication in the Official Gazette and revokes two previous Decisions.

Which rapid tests does this Decision apply to?
This Decision allows the application of 12 rapid chemical contamination detection tests in food produced in Thailand, including the determination of sulfites, hypochlorites, acid index, rancidity of fats, inorganic acids, formaldehyde, salicylic acid, sodium metabisulfite, acetic acid, dyes, borax, and residues of carbamate and phosphate pesticides.
When does this Decision take effect?
This Decision takes effect 15 days after its publication in the Official Gazette.
What must Vietnamese health authorities do to implement this Decision?
Vietnamese health authorities, including the Director of the Office, the Heads of the Department of Science and Training, the Department of Legal Affairs, the Director of the Food Safety Agency, the Directors of Health Departments of provinces/cities under central jurisdiction, and the Heads of units under the Ministry of Health, must be responsible for implementing this Decision.
Which Decisions does this Decision revoke?
This Decision revokes Decision No. 1928/2003/QĐ-BYT dated June 6, 2003, and Decision No. 4527/2003/QĐ-BYT dated August 27, 2003, issued by the Minister of Health.
Where were these tests transferred from?
These tests were transferred from JICA - Japan.
